Starting Work at Yasref
Sunday: Report to work day. During Ramadan, Muslims only work 6 hours a day. The work schedule varies from company to company, but Yasref Muslims come in at 10 a.m. The compound actually runs 2 buses during the month, one at 6 and one at 9:30.
